AI (class level)

Description

Aggregation index (Aggregation metric)

Usage

lsm_c_ai(landscape)

Arguments

landscape

A categorical raster object: SpatRaster; Raster* Layer, Stack, Brick; stars or a list of SpatRasters

Details

AI = \Bigg[\frac{g_{ii}}{max-g_{ii}} \Bigg](100)

where g_{ii} is the number of like adjacencies based on the single-count method and max-g_{ii} is the classwise maximum number of like adjacencies of class i.

AI is an 'Aggregation metric'. It equals the number of like adjacencies divided by the theoretical maximum possible number of like adjacencies for that class. The metric is based on he adjacency matrix and the the single-count method.

Units

Percent

Range

0 <= AI <= 100

Behaviour

Equals 0 for maximally disaggregated and 100 for maximally aggregated classes.

Value

tibble
